About the role:
The Bail Verification and Supervision Program is responsible for expediting bail and court proceedings; reducing failures to appear through supervision of clients and assisting clients to initiate steps to remedy issues and problems that may have contributed to the alleged misconduct.
In this role you will provide enhanced mental health services for clients with severe and persistent mental health and addiction issues. You will be responsible for thoroughly assessing the complex needs of client populations and developing creative plans of supervision, which may include but are not limited to, working directly with the clients in the community to access housing, medical services and treatment/counselling etc. The goal of the enhanced bail supervision is to increase appearance and compliance rates and ultimately decrease the likelihood of reoffending while on bail.
